Marouane Chamakh
Maroaune Chamakh is set to sign a new deal with Crystal Palace.
Chamakh has been free to talk with other clubs after his contract finished at the end of last month.
But Palace co-chairman Steve Parish told the Advertiser he was confident of agreeing fresh terms with the striker.
"We are very close, it's nearly done pretty much," he said. "We hope to get it over the line, that's where we are and we're really positive about it. That would be great."
The 30-year-old scored six times and excelled in the role behind the Cameron Jerome last season, expertly linking up with the midfield.
"I can’t tell you what a great character he is – Marouane is such a lovely, lovely man," Parish continued in the Advertiser.
"He genuinely fought for this football club all year and you can see all the hard work and effort he puts in that certain position.
"He has no big time mentality, he’s a really good asset to the squad and has fitted in really well. Marouane has enjoyed his football this year and we love him at Palace."
